/* style.css */

*{
  margin:0;
  padding:0;
  box-sizing:border-box;
}

body{

  min-height:100vh;

  background:
    linear-gradient(
      135deg,
      #0b1020,
      #151d35,
      #1d294a
    );

  color:white;

  font-family:
    "Yu Gothic",
    "Hiragino Sans",
    sans-serif;
}

.wrapper{

  width:100%;

  display:flex;
  justify-content:center;
  align-items:center;

  padding:120px 20px;
}

.container{

  text-align:center;

  padding:60px;

  border-radius:24px;

  background:
    rgba(255,255,255,0.05);

  backdrop-filter:blur(10px);

  border:
    1px solid rgba(255,255,255,0.1);

  box-shadow:
    0 10px 40px rgba(0,0,0,0.4);

  max-width:700px;
  width:90%;
}

h1{

  font-size:64px;

  margin-bottom:20px;

  letter-spacing:2px;

  text-shadow:
    0 0 15px rgba(120,170,255,0.5);
}

p{

  font-size:20px;

  color:#d7e2ff;

  margin-bottom:14px;
}

.status{

  margin-top:30px;

  display:inline-block;

  padding:10px 18px;

  border-radius:999px;

  background:
    rgba(79,124,255,0.2);

  border:
    1px solid rgba(120,170,255,0.4);

  font-size:14px;

  color:#b9ccff;
}

@media (max-width:1000px){

  body{
    padding-left:0;
    padding-top:120px;
  }

  h1{
    font-size:42px;
  }

  p{
    font-size:16px;
  }

}